Rice terraces ascend the slope of the valley like stairs. 

The Banaue Rice Terraces may be as old as 2000 years old. Farmers still tend to them. They were built only by human hands and human power. No bulldozers, cranes, steam shovels, etc.

Batad rice terraces from the highest vantage point

Batad rice terraces from the highest vantage point

#Batad is a #UNESCOheritage site. There are many spots to visit in the area. The highest viewpoint is the main attraction. From this spot, the #riceterraces seem to be hugging the small village in the valley.
